That meant possible solutions for Problems could be scattered all over the console output. To improve the user experience, we introduced a new way to provide suggestions. The idea is to provide a list of suggestions for a problem in the console output. The suggestions are displayed in the separate "Try"- section of the console output.

Istio installer is a modular, 'a-la-carte' installer for Istio. It is based on a fork of the Istio helm templates, refactored to increase modularity and isolation. Goals: - Improve upgrade experience: users should be able to gradually roll upgrades, with proper canary deployments for Istio components.
